🌙 Hindu Month & Panchang Overview (February 2026)

  • Lunar Months: Magha & Phalguna
  • Paksha: Shukla Paksha & Krishna Paksha
  • Key Deities Worshipped: Lord Shiva, Lord Vishnu, Lord Ganesha
  • Most Sacred Day: Maha Shivaratri

February marks the spiritual transition from Magha to Phalguna Maas, a period considered ideal for penance, devotion, and preparation for Holi.


🪔 Major Hindu Festivals in February 2026

🔱 Maha Shivaratri – 15 February 2026 (Sunday)

Maha Shivaratri is the spiritual highlight of February. Devotees observe strict fasting, perform night-long jagran, and offer bel patra, milk, and water to Lord Shiva. It is believed that sincere worship on this night grants peace, prosperity, and liberation from past sins.

🌕 Magha Purnima – 1 February 2026 (Sunday)

Observed on the full moon day of Magha month, Magha Purnima holds immense significance for holy baths, charity, and spiritual discipline. Many devotees conclude month-long Magha vrat on this day.

🌑 Phalguna Amavasya – 17 February 2026 (Tuesday)

This Amavasya is important for Pitru Tarpan, charity, and remembrance of ancestors. Acts of donation performed on this day are believed to bring blessings to the family lineage.


📿 Vrat & Fasting Dates in February 2026

✔️ Ekadashi Vrat Dates

  • Jaya Ekadashi: 8 February 2026 (Sunday)
  • Vijaya Ekadashi: 13 February 2026 (Friday)
  • Amalaki Ekadashi: 27 February 2026 (Friday)

Ekadashi fasting is dedicated to Lord Vishnu and is believed to remove negative karma and grant spiritual strength.

✔️ Pradosh Vrat

  • Krishna Paksha Pradosh: 14 February 2026 (Saturday)
  • Shukla Paksha Pradosh: 28 February 2026 (Saturday)

Pradosh Vrat is observed in the evening time for Lord Shiva and is considered highly fruitful for health and success.

✔️ Sankashti Chaturthi

  • 5 February 2026 (Thursday)
    A powerful vrat for Lord Ganesha, observed until moonrise to remove obstacles and bring wisdom.

🌸 Holashtak Begins – 24 February 2026

Holashtak marks the eight days leading up to Holi. During this period, auspicious activities like marriages and housewarming ceremonies are usually avoided. Instead, devotees focus on prayer, restraint, and preparation for the Holi festival in March.


📅 Complete Hindu Calendar – February 2026 (Quick List)

  • 1 Feb: Magha Purnima, Guru Ravidas Jayanti
  • 5 Feb: Sankashti Chaturthi
  • 8 Feb: Jaya Ekadashi
  • 13 Feb: Vijaya Ekadashi, Kumbha Sankranti
  • 14 Feb: Pradosh Vrat (Krishna Paksha)
  • 15 Feb: Maha Shivaratri
  • 17 Feb: Phalguna Amavasya
  • 24 Feb: Holashtak Begins
  • 27 Feb: Amalaki Ekadashi
  • 28 Feb: Pradosh Vrat (Shukla Paksha)
